Overview

Leading experts in nanobiotechnology comprehensively review the most recent advances in instrumentation and methodology, as well as their applications in genomics and proteomics. The authors provide a wide variety of techniques and methods for dealing with protein functions and structures at the nanoscale level, including nanostructured systems, nanomaterials, carbon nanotubes and nanowires, optical nanosensors, and nanoelectrodes. Among the highlights are techniques for the in vivo tracking of biochemical processes using fluorescent molecular probes and nanosensors, and the exploration of biochemical processes and submicroscopic structures of living cells at unprecedented resolutions using near-field optics. Also discussed is the development of nanocarrier methodology for the targeted delivery of drugs whose shells are conjugated with antibodies for targeting specific antigens.
